About Manale Harfouche

Manale Harfouche is a scholar working on Parasitology, Virology and Microbiology, having authored 34 papers that have together received 1.2k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Herpesvirus Infections and Treatments (19 papers), Bartonella species infections research (7 papers) and Cytomegalovirus and herpesvirus research (7 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Epidemiology (787 citations), Microbiology (135 citations) and Virology (96 citations). Manale Harfouche has collaborated with scholars based in Qatar, United States and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Laith J. Abu‐Raddad, Katharine J Looker, Charlotte James, Sami L. Gottlieb, Nicky J. Welton, Katy Turner, Hiam Chemaitelly, Sawsan AlMukdad, Guido Schwarzer and Ryosuke Omori. Their work appears in journ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, PLoS ONE and Clinical Infectious Diseases.
